The last sitting FBI director to set foot in Russia was Robert Mueller. In 2013. Thirteen years ago. And Mueller…remember him?…was later named special counsel to investigate Russia’s interference in American elections.
Think about the symmetry for a second. The man who investigated the Kremlin was the last director to go. The next one to go is a man who spent years insisting the whole investigation was a fraud.
Because that’s who Kash Patel is.
He rose to power as a House Intelligence Committee staffer…made his name attacking the Russia probe…branded the whole affair the “Russiagate hoax,” and even wrote a trilogy of children’s books mocking it. Children’s books. About the Russia investigation.

The Check
Here’s the fact, straight from the record; not rumor…not a hit piece…but Patel’s own financial disclosure submitted during his confirmation.
In 2024, before he ran the FBI…Kash Patel was paid $25,000 by a film company owned by a Russian national with U.S. citizenship; a company that has produced programming pushing “deep state” conspiracy theories and anti-Western narratives of the kind the Kremlin relentlessly promotes.
The company: Global Tree Pictures. The man who runs it: Igor Lopatonok.
And Lopatonok is not some random producer. His previous projects include a pro-Russian influence campaign that received money from a fund created by Vladimir Putin himself.
Read that twice. A fund. Created by Putin.
Who Is Igor Lopatonok?
This is where the “coincidence” defense starts to crack.
Lopatonok’s filmography reads like a Kremlin wish list.
His productions include Ukraine on Fire…which featured Oliver Stone interviewing Putin and pushed the narrative that Ukraine’s 2013 Maidan Revolution was a U.S.-orchestrated coup. He also directed Maidan Massacre…a film that denies pro-Russian forces were behind the killing of activists in Kyiv.
And…according to investigative reporting…Lopatonok has planned films celebrating authoritarian strongmen like Belarus’s Lukashenko and Azerbaijan’s Aliyev.
This is the man whose company…cut Kash Patel a check.
What Did the $25,000 Buy?
Patel’s appearance in a six-part series. And the title alone tells you the genre.
The series was called All the President’s Men: The Conspiracy Against Trump…and it depicted Patel and other first-term Trump officials as victims of a “deep state” plot to destroy those who stood by the president.
It featured Steve Bannon…Rudy Giuliani…and Michael Flynn…who resigned in 2017 over false statements about his talks with Russia’s ambassador…and aired in November 2024 on Tucker Carlson’s online network.
And…Patel wasn’t the only one paid. Bankruptcy filings show the same company…paid Giuliani Communications $100,000 for participation.

The series was directed by Sean Stone…who had hosted a show on the Russian state network RT America until it shut down in 2022 after the invasion of Ukraine.

In Fairness–Here’s His Side
Because an investigation that ignores the defense isn’t an investigation, it’s a sermon. So here it is, straight:
Patel disclosed this payment himself. It was in the official paperwork. It wasn’t hidden…it was reported, which is exactly how it became public.
His spokesperson said Patel went “above and beyond” the process…countless meetings…hundreds of pages of documents…six hours of testimony…and that the Senate evaluated all potential conflicts.
And…that’s a fair point. Taking money to appear in a film is not a crime. Connections are not proof of coordination. The Senate confirmed him knowing all of this.
